MISSION 1: Run Forest, RUN! The "Wolverines" will be sitting in a area minding their own business. They will be allowed minimal ammo and pistols only. The Communist team will approach at their leisure. As soon as the Wolverines spot the first communist they will run for their vehicle. They will load up the vehicle and try to escape to their forest base. They will try to have no casualties. The communists must try to kill them all.
MISSION 2: The Long Line The communist will be moving their armored column along a road. They must simply get their forces from point A to point B. The wolverines will set up ambush along the way. Watch out for IED's.
MISSION 3: The Falling Star The wolverines (after mission 2) will imediately start searching for a downed pilot, rescue him, and return him to their base. (Location TBA) The communists must find the pilot themselves, "rescue" him, return him to their base, and hold him there for 20 min.
MISSION 4: Prison Break The Communist will be holding two future wolverines in their grasp. The Wolverines must remove the prisoners one at a time and return them to their base. Every prisoner they rescue adds another member to their team. The communists will need to hold off the Wolverines for over an hour, so be sure to conserve that ammo!
MISSION 5: The End Of Days The Wolverines will be sent to kill the Communist VIP. The communist must be on the lookout for the Wolverine and their craftiness. The Wolverines must also escape. Communists decide how to split your forces, for the fate of the battle rest in your hands.

We require everyone to be 12yrs old or older, and have the waivers and code of conduct signed before being allowed to play. If you have already signed the Code Of Conduct and the Joplin Airsoft waiver, you will not have to sign them again. However, you WILL be required to have the land owner waiver signed.
Different Guns have different velocities and so have different engagement distances and must be regarded at all times. If a player does not respect the engagement distance for their gun then they will be warned for first offense then kicked off the field for a length of time and may also no longer be allowed to use their gun on field. If the instance is serious enough then the player will be banned for an undetermined length of time, even for a first offense. During this OP we have a FPS limit of 400fps with .2g bbs. Special exceptions made for Snipers.
General Rules: Your ammo will be provided for most of the missions throughout the game. Only the first mission will you need any ammo and it will be limited to 500 rounds. Therefore do not be trying to bring your own ammo onto the field.

Special Classes:
Sniper - Sniper class is any gun that has been upgraded (400+fps) for accuracy and has a scope or optical device attached and/or bipod equipped and is fired with single shots (semi or bolt action). Limit of 2 snipers on the Communist Team, and 1 for the Wolverines.
Machine Gunner - A Machine Gunner is any gun that has 600 or more rounds in a single magazine; this is usually a certain type of gun. Machine Gunners are limited to 1 per every 5 players on field.
